General Summary

We are building next-generation on-device Agentic AI technologies that provide intelligent, personalized, and context-aware assistance while preserving efficiency and privacy on edge devices. Our research focuses on enabling AI systems to understand user context, learn from interactions, maintain intelligent memory, and perform complex reasoning through efficient on-device multimodal models.

We Are Based In Seoul And Collaborate Closely With Research Teams Across Multiple Global Sites. We Are Looking For Research Interns Interested In Developing Novel Theories, Algorithms, And Systems In The Following Areas For Agentic AI

  • Long-term memory and memory-augmented AI systems.
  • Personalization, User context understanding, multimodal user modeling
  • Multimodal generative models (LLM, LVM) and Foundation models
  • Reinforcement learning, Continual learning, Knowledge distillation for SLM, SMM
  • Hybrid agents, Privacy, Data construction


The technologies developed during the internship may be deployed on commercial mobile and edge devices powered by Qualcomm platforms. Research outcomes are expected to contribute to state-of-the-art AI technologies and may lead to publications in top-tier AI conference.

Minimum Qualifications

  • Currently pursuing a Ph.D. or Master's degree in Electrical Engineering, Computer Science, Artificial Intelligence, or a related field.
  • Strong knowledge of machine learning and deep learning
  • Research experience in LLM, LVM, Foundation models, transformers, and/or personalization techniques
  • Experience implementing ML algorithms using Python and deep learning frameworks (e.g., PyTorch, TensorFlow)
  • Strong research and problem-solving skills demonstrated through publications or research projects.
  • Publication: two first-author papers in a top-tier (NeurIPS, CVPR, ICML, ICCV, ICLR, ECCV, ACL, NAACL) or highly competitive international conferences (e.g., AAAI, CoRL, WACV, BMVC). At least, one sole 1st-author paper in the top-tier venues.


Preferred Qualification

  • Prolific record of high-impact publication in top-tier AI conferences including CVPR, ICCV, ECCV, ICLR, NeurIPS, ICML, ACL (main), and EMNLP (main), NAACL (main) or a proven track record in industrial R&D.
  • Deep architectural understanding on LLMs and LVMs that goes beyond basic prompting and inference (e.g., structural optimization, custom layer design, or fundamental algorithmic improvements).
  • Experience with advanced machine learning techniques such as Reinforcement Learning (RL), Memory Network, Reasoning
  • Software development experience in mobile or embedded environments.
  • Proficiency in large-scale data processing and distributed analysis.
